Q: Is 138,225,762 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 138,225,762 is a composite number.

Why is 138,225,762 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 138,225,762 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 9 18 523 1,046 1,569 3,138 4,707 9,414 14,683 29,366 44,049 88,098 132,147 264,294 7,679,209 15,358,418 23,037,627 46,075,254 69,112,881 and 138,225,762, with no remainder.

Since 138,225,762 cannot be divided by just 1 and 138,225,762, it is a composite number.
